Block

#21,104,343
Block Number
21,104,343 @ 03/10/2025, 02:06:30
Status
Finalized
ID
0x014206d70c7fce087c45e7ce1b0a29d6f303542ceb141aa2030e20164e383a96
Transactions
Gas Used
1531210/40000000 (3.83% Used)
Total Score
2,060,486,230 (+98)
Rewards
4.59 VTHO